    Description

      Earlier in the year TAC was migrated to use openid authentication (see https://bitbucket.org/atlassian/atlassian-translations/pull-requests/144/trans-2328-migrate-tac-authentication-to/diff). This appears to be working in prod as I'm seeing requests from TAC to aid-account in prod.

      There's no longer any reason for TAC to be using the Lasso interceptors, so I would like to either configure HARP to send traffic directly to TAC, or alternatively, move the TAC config off HARP and on to Pledge.

      I would like to start off with migrating the dev and staging environments first, but from what I've observed, the dev environment at https://translations.dev.internal.atlassian.com doesn't appear to be up, and staging at https://translations.stg.internal.atlassian.com seems like it's not running the latest code with the openid integration.

      First I would like to know if I'm using the correct addresses for the non-prod environments, then I would like to co-ordinate the necessary changes to bypass the interceptors.
